gpt4 book ai didi

ruby - Ruby 的时间 block

转载 作者:数据小太阳 更新时间:2023-10-29 08:01:19 25 4
gpt4 key购买 nike

我有一个我开发的 ruby​​ 应用程序,可以存档和备份我的文件。我想要做的是让它在每个月底备份该月的所有文件,即 3 月 31 日备份所有带有 3 月时间戳的文件。除了我编写正则表达式来执行此操作之外,还有谁知道更好的处理方法吗?

最佳答案

使用日期范围:

(Date.new(2012, 2, 1)..Date.new(2012,2,29)).include? Date.new(2012, 2, 23) 
#=> true
(Date.new(2012, 2, 1)..Date.new(2012,2,29)).include? Date.new(2012, 3, 23)
#=> false

关于ruby - Ruby 的时间 block ,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/9422556/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com